Responsibilities

ABOUT THE ROLE

As Associate Director of Digital Accessibility, you will spearhead efforts to advance AbbVie’s digital accessibility maturity and compliance initiatives. In this role, you will assemble and lead a team dedicated to optimizing accessibility across AbbVie’s internal and external digital properties, including custom web/mobile applications, low-code solutions, third-party platforms, emails, documents, and intranet sites. This position requires an accomplished digital accessibility leader that will drive collaboration, transparency, and clarity between multiple teams and functions. You will appropriately pair the right approaches with project size to achieve high quality outcomes at reasonable cost. Lastly, you will utilize your strong business insight, intuition, and presentation skills to keep key partners and division leadership well-informed of progress and impact.
This position reports to the Director of Digital Experience & Innovation at AbbVie’s global headquarters in Lake County, IL.
